Luis Rojas out as New York Mets manager after two losing seasons

  • Rojas sacked as Mets manager after second-half collapse
  • Next manager will become New York’s fifth in three years

For a while this summer, Luis Rojas was a potential Manager of the Year contender.

Just a few months later, he’s out of a job.
